Suppose a student answers 20 true/false questions completely at random. All questions are independent from each other. Use a normal approximation to estimate the probability of getting no more than 8 correct.Solution
Binomial Distribution
PMF of B.D is = f ( k ) = ( n k ) p^k * ( 1- p) ^ n-k
Where
k = number of successes in trials
n = is the number of independent trials
p = probability of success on each trial
P( X < = 8) = P(X=8) + P(X=7) + P(X=6) + P(X=5) + P(X=4) + P(X=3) + P(X=2) + P(X=1) + P(X=0)
= ( 20 8 ) * 0.5^8 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^12 + ( 20 7 ) * 0.5^7 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^13 + ( 20 6 ) * 0.5^6 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^14 + ( 20 5 ) * 0.5^5 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^15 + ( 20 4 ) * 0.5^4 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^16 + ( 20 3 ) * 0.5^3 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^17 + ( 20 2 ) * 0.5^2 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^18 + ( 20 1 ) * 0.5^1 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^19 + ( 20 0 ) * 0.5^0 * ( 1- 0.5 ) ^20
= 0.2517
